In this episode, I sit down with Dr. Brenda Dintiman, a dermatologist and founder of Utopia Wellness, who sold her practice to private equity - and when it didn't go as promised, made the bold decision to start all over again. She rebuilt from the ground up, crossed seven figures in her private practice, and is now expanding into the wellness and metabolic health space. She shares the mindset that made it possible, the tangible moves that drove revenue, and why she's more excited about what's ahead than anything she's already built. Tune in and get inspired!
